It’s possible the function is physically there but needs activating in the coding - manufacturers often do this to save production costs so even the bargain basement models could have wiring etc in place for certain options and then activate it if the option is chosen by switching it on in the coding.
You would need someone with vcds and knowledge of what they’re doing as it’s easy to make a mess!
I’m not sure how locked down the coding is on the latest platforms though as manufacturers have started to make it harder to do much (component protection as an example stops people stealing your headunit and selling it on eBay but also stops you upgrading for cheaper than the factory option is).

Hi all, just noticed this thread and have added this on my 2021 caddy using obd eleven.
Once connected, navigate to control unit
(09) central electrics.
Then select
adaptation
Then find the following
Darstellung leaving-home verlauf
Now set the option to
active
Once completed,
comfort lighting will be an option in the vehicle menu (same place you can adjust headlight functions etc)
